package materials
import (
"context"
"encoding/json"
"fmt"
"os"
"path"
schemaapi "github.com/chainloop-dev/chainloop/app/controlplane/api/workflowcontract/v1"
"github.com/chainloop-dev/chainloop/internal/attestation"
api "github.com/chainloop-dev/chainloop/internal/attestation/crafter/api/attestation/v1"
"github.com/chainloop-dev/chainloop/internal/attestation/renderer/chainloop"
"github.com/chainloop-dev/chainloop/internal/casclient"
"github.com/rs/zerolog"
"github.com/secure-systems-lab/go-securesystemslib/dsse"
)
type AttestationCrafter struct {
*crafterCommon
backend *casclient.CASBackend
}
// NewAttestationCrafter generates a new Attestation material.
// Attestation materials represent a chainloop attestation submitted in a different workflow. This is useful to link
// related workflow runs. For instance, the deployment of different microservices coming from a common build workflow.
func NewAttestationCrafter(schema *schemaapi.CraftingSchema_Material, backend *casclient.CASBackend, l *zerolog.Logger) (*AttestationCrafter, error) {
if schema.Type != schemaapi.CraftingSchema_Material_ATTESTATION {
return nil, fmt.Errorf("material type is not attestation")
}
craftCommon := &crafterCommon{logger: l, input: schema}
return &AttestationCrafter{backend: backend, crafterCommon: craftCommon}, nil
}
// Craft will calculate the digest of the artifact, simulate an upload and return the material definition
func (i *AttestationCrafter) Craft(ctx context.Context, artifactPath string) (*api.Attestation_Material, error) {
data, err := os.ReadFile(artifactPath)
if err != nil {
return nil, fmt.Errorf("artifact file cannot be read: %w", err)
}
var dsseEnvelope dsse.Envelope
if err := json.Unmarshal(data, &dsseEnvelope); err != nil {
return nil, fmt.Errorf("artifact is not a valid DSEE Envelope: %w", err)
}
predicate, err := chainloop.ExtractPredicate(&dsseEnvelope)
if err != nil {
return nil, fmt.Errorf("the provided file does not seem to be a chainloop-generated attestation: %w", err)
}
// regenerate the json from the parsed data, just to remove any formating from the incoming json and preserve
// the digest
jsonContent, _, err := attestation.JSONEnvelopeWithDigest(&dsseEnvelope)
if err != nil {
return nil, fmt.Errorf("creating CAS payload: %w", err)
}
// Create a temp file with this content and upload to the CAS
dir := os.TempDir()
filename := fmt.Sprintf("%s-%s-attestation.json", predicate.GetMetadata().Name, predicate.GetMetadata().WorkflowRunID)
file, err := os.Create(path.Join(dir, filename))
if err != nil {
return nil, fmt.Errorf("failed to create temp file: %w", err)
}
defer file.Close()
defer os.Remove(file.Name())
if _, err := file.Write(jsonContent); err != nil {
return nil, fmt.Errorf("failed to write JSON payload: %w", err)
}
return uploadAndCraft(ctx, i.input, i.backend, file.Name(), i.logger)
}
